Ukraine: Course for Clergy on the Mental Health of People Affected by War

Summary by Misyjne.pl
As part of the monthly gathering day for priests and consecrated persons working in the Lutsk diocese, a course was held on December 16 at Cafe Caritas Spes in the basement of the diocesan curia in Lutsk on the topic: "Post-traumatic stress disorder and moral trauma in soldiers and the work of volunteer chaplains and Christian volunteers to support the mental health of Ukrainian soldiers, veterans and civilians affected by war.
